TOWN OF NORTH HEMPSTEAD ANNOUNCES MONTHLY HEALTH AND EDUCATION PROGRAMS

New Hyde Park, NY - Town of North Hempstead Supervisor Jon Kaiman announced that Project Independence, with partners F.E.G.S. and North Shore Health System, will offer monthly Health and Education Programs for senior citizens at Clinton G. Martin Park. Each seminar will be on separate topics focusing on health and general senior education. For more information or to register for the program please call (516) 869-7715 or 869-7793.

The program will be held every fourth Friday of the month and will take place at Clinton G. Martin Park, 1601 Marcus Avenue, New Hyde Park at 10:00am.

The February seminar will be Friday, February 22, 2008 at 10:00am. The topic will be Winter Blues and Coping Skill and it will be presented by Andrea Jaret, LCSW, North Shore LIJ and The Zucker Hillside Hospital.

The March seminar will be held on Friday, March 28, 2008 at 10:00am. The topic will be Elder Law and Special Needs Planning and it will be presented by Ronald A. Fatoullah, an Attorney at Law.
